DD AC Repair Center - Service Booking System
DD AC Repair Center - Service Booking System - additional

DD AC Repair Center - Service Booking System

Full-Stack Developer · 2024 · 1 month · 1 person · 2 min read

Streamlined appointment scheduling and improved customer service response time

Overview

Developed a website with appointment booking system for AC repair services

Problem

Customers struggled to book AC repair services, often facing long wait times and confusion about service availability. The business lacked an efficient scheduling system.

Constraints

  • Real-time availability checking
  • SMS/Email notifications for appointments
  • Mobile-friendly for technicians
  • Service history tracking

Approach

Built a service booking platform with scheduling, service tracking, and customer management. Integrated automated notifications for both customers and technicians.

Key Decisions

Real-time availability calendar

Reasoning:

Prevents double bookings and shows customers immediate options

Alternatives considered:
  • First-come-first-served booking
  • Manual confirmation process

Service tracking system

Reasoning:

Keep customers informed about their service status

Alternatives considered:
  • Phone call updates only
  • Email updates

Tech Stack

  • PHP
  • MySQL
  • JavaScript
  • Bootstrap
  • Twilio API
  • PHPMailer

Result & Impact

  • 80% of appointments
    Online Bookings
  • 95% positive reviews
    Customer Satisfaction
  • Under 5%
    No-Show Rate

Transformed the AC repair business with a modern booking system that improved efficiency and customer experience.

Tech Stack

PHPMySQLJavaScriptBootstrapTwilio APIPHPMailer

Project Gallery

Learnings

  • Real-time updates are essential for service businesses
  • Automated reminders reduce no-shows significantly
  • Mobile access for field technicians improves coordination

Project Details

DD AC Repair Center needed a modern way to manage their service appointments. I built a comprehensive booking system that transformed their operations.

Key Features

  • Online Booking: Real-time appointment scheduling with available time slots
  • Service Tracking: Live updates on technician status and estimated arrival
  • Customer Database: Service history and preferences stored for personalized service
  • Automated Notifications: SMS and email reminders reduce no-shows
  • Admin Dashboard: Manage bookings, technicians, and services
  • Analytics: Track booking patterns and popular services

Technical Implementation

Built with PHP and MySQL, the system uses JavaScript for real-time updates. Integrated Twilio for SMS notifications and PHPMailer for email communications.